Will there be a religious affairs council under President?

 

According to an informed source, a religious affairs council will be set up under the President’s office. The head of the council will also be the President’s counselor.

Experts say establishment of such a council had been necessitated long ago, in particular in the wake of the rising commercialization of mosques. The trouble is that neither the head of the Caucasus clerical office nor an authorized Cabinet of Ministers official has the credentials to control over mosques and religious communities.

A resolution giving independence to mosques was adopted back in the Popular Front rule, which has inevitably led to numerous abuses. For example, many mosques and sacrosanct places have actually been privatized. Their owners have spent money on them and are now trying to make them profitable. Another portion of mosques is supported by various Muslim sects, because they were once built at their expense. The same holds true for the sites of other confessions, missionary organizations active in Azerbaijan. Their activity contradicts the law on religion, but the absence of a supervisory body makes any control impossible.

It is therefore expected that the post of an authorized government representative for religious affairs, which has existed since Soviet times, will be eliminated and a new council appear under the President’s office.*
